NASCAR.com Animated Series Sends Biggest Fan to Daytona 500

- Winner revealed for trip of a lifetime -

LOS ANGELES – Feb.7, 2006

SportsBlast, a producer of innovative animated content for the Internet and traditional media, today announced the winner of The Kellys Sweepstakes. The winner, Jason White of New Orleans, is the lucky recipient of a trip for four to the Daytona 500. The sweepstakes received more than 20,000 entries in a period of three weeks. SportsBlast is sponsored by Exide Technologies , one of the world’s largest producers and recyclers of lead-acid batteries, and Supercuts, the nation’s number one pick for a good haircut.

“This really is a dream come true for me,” said Jason White. “I’m being rewarded with a trip to the biggest race of the year for watching an animated show that I absolutely love to watch! After losing so much to the devastation of Hurricane Katrina, this is a great opportunity for me to have some fun. I’m a huge fan of The Kellys and NASCAR – winning this trip is just so meaningful.”

Along with tickets to the race on Feb. 19, 2006, the prize package includes tickets to grandstand events leading up to the race; hospitality passes for the entire weekend, domestic airfare, accommodations and $500 in spending money. In addition, SportsBlast will create an animated character using White’s likeness in a future episode of The Kellys.

According to producers at SportsBlast, White will be in good company, with featured 2006 guest appearances slated from celebrities including NASCAR NEXTEL Cup Series driver Kevin Harvick, Catherine Bell, from the CBS drama JAG and Academy Award winning R&B artist Isaac Hayes.

“We are so excited to be able to send our biggest fan to the Daytona 500,” said Nancy Cartwright, voice of Bart Simpson and founder of SportsBlast. “The Kellys has really found a niche with its fan base, and we love being able to give back to our fans, as they have overwhelmingly supported our series during its debut season. We look forward to having some more fun in season two, which kicks off on February 15th.”

Developed and produced in association with Turner Sports Interactive, The Kellys is a critically-acclaimed, animated Web series about professional stock car racing. It is the first animated series to takes fans behind the scenes and into the heart of a stock car racing family trying to win on the big circuit.

The Kellys has received numerous industry and independent film awards, including a Silver Remi at WorldFest and a Gold at the Aurora Awards and has received glowing reviews from multiple media sources including Sports Illustrated, USA Today, Entertainment Weekly, the Hollywood Reporter, Variety, and Animation Magazine, among many others.


About Turner Sports Interactive

Turner Sports Interactive became the exclusive producer of NASCAR.COM when it acquired all of NASCAR’s interactive rights in October 2000.

Since its relaunch in February 2001, NASCAR.COM has continued to consistently grow its reach to millions of stock car fans each month by leveraging the popularity of the sport and a collection of unique and original features.

In 2003, NASCAR.COM was awarded an Emmy® by the National Academy of Television Arts and Sciences for use of advanced media in its PitCommand application, part of TrackPass subscription offering. Today, Turner produces over two-dozen original weekly features, applications and shows for NASCAR.COM along with the most comprehensive editorial coverage of sanctioned stock car racing, making it the largest racing site in the country. Turner Sports Interactive also produces PGA.com, the second largest golf site in the country.


About SportsBlast

SportsBlast, LLC. is a privately held animation and multimedia development and production company founded by Emmy-winning voice-actor Nancy Cartwright, best known as the voice of Bart Simpson on the long-running hit animated series, The Simpsons. SportsBlast creates innovative content and shows for both the Internet and traditional media with a focus on animated entertainment for the sports world.
